Multihop cellular network (MCN) has been proposed to incorporate the flexibility of ad hoc networks into traditional cellular networks. Little work has been reported on the channel assignment for MCN. The (t, n) threshold cryptography is an important method for sharing a group secret message in dynamic groups such as ad hoc groups. Using subliminal channel, one can send a secret message to an authorized receiver and the message cannot be discovered by any unauthorized receivers; it satisfies different requirements of different kind of users. While it has been shown that TCP Vegas provides better performance compared to TCP Reno, studies have identified various issues associated with the protocol in mobile ad hoc networks. We propose modifications to the congestion avoidance mechanism of the TCP Vegas to overcome these limitations.
